For travel in India in 2026, the best snacks balance **protein**, **fiber**, **shelf life**, and **easy portability**. Roasted makhana, roasted chana, nuts, trail mixes, and protein bars consistently rank among the healthiest travel-friendly choices because they provide steady energy without the sugar crash of biscuits, chips, or sweets. ### Best for Long Journeys ### [Wonderland Foods Roasted Makhana Tangy Masala Foxnuts]() *₹179.10* Light, crunchy, travel-friendly, and one of the healthiest Indian snack options. Makhana (fox nuts) is easy to carry, non-messy, and relatively filling while remaining low in calories. It has become one of India's most popular healthy travel snacks. ### Other Excellent Travel Snack Options ### [Farmley Trail Mix Dry Fruits Jar]() *₹315* A mix of nuts, seeds, and dried fruits that provides sustained energy during travel. Trail mixes provide healthy fats, fiber, and protein, making them ideal for road trips and train journeys. ### [Urban Platter Buy Roasted Salted Edamame – 46% Protein Super]() *₹198* Very high-protein plant-based snack for travelers who want maximum satiety. Roasted edamame is among the highest-protein portable snacks available and works especially well for fitness-focused travelers. ### [RiteBite Max Protein Daily Choco Almond Bar]() *₹442* Convenient protein bar for flights, buses, and long train rides. Protein bars are compact and help prevent hunger during long gaps between meals. Long journeys across India—whether by train, plane, or a highway road trip—call for snacks that can withstand the heat, won't leave your fingers covered in sticky oil, and keep your energy levels steady. The biggest trap of travel snacking is relying on heavy, deep-fried *namkeens* or sugary treats that lead to a quick energy crash and unwanted bloating while sitting for long hours. The best healthy, non-messy, and shelf-stable travel snacks to pack include: ## 1. Roasted Makhana (Fox Nuts) Makhana is the ultimate travel superfood. It is incredibly lightweight, high in protein, and rich in fiber. * **Why it’s great:** It doesn’t go bad in the heat and provides a highly satisfying crunch without the calorie density of potato chips. * **Flavors to try:** Classic mint, peri-peri, or simple pepper-salt tossed in a drop of ghee. ## 2. Khakhra (Whole Wheat / Millet) A traditional Gujarati staple that has become a national travel favorite. It is essentially a flat, dry-roasted chapati that stays fresh for weeks. * **Why it’s great:** It occupies minimal space, doesn't crumble easily if packed right, and is pure complex carbs to keep you full. * **2026 Trend:** Opt for **Ragi (Finger Millet)** or **Bajra (Pearl Millet)** khakhras for a higher fiber and iron boost. ## 3. Roasted Chana Jor Garam & Black Chana Instead of fried bhujia, carry roasted black gram or flattened *chana jor garam*. * **Why it’s great:** It’s a plant-based protein powerhouse. The fiber content supports digestion, which naturally slows down during long periods of sitting. ## 4. Homemade Seed & Nut Trail Mix Commercial trail mixes can be sneaky vectors for added sugars and sulfur-treated dried fruits. Mix your own before leaving. * **What to include:** Almonds, cashews, walnuts, pumpkin seeds, and sunflower seeds. * **Travel Tip:** Throw in a few pieces of dried figs (*anjeer*) or dates to naturally satisfy your sweet tooth without needing candy. ## 5. Vacuum-Packed Puffed Grain Mixes (Murmura / Diet Chivda) Puffed rice (*murmura*), puffed quinoa, or baked oats chivda mixed with roasted peanuts and curry leaves. * **Why it’s great:** It gives you that nostalgic *namkeen* experience with a fraction of the oil. It’s light on the stomach, meaning no mid-journey bloating. ## 6. Energy Bars & Date Bites When you need a quick meal replacement during a flight delay or a remote stretch of a highway, a solid energy bar is a lifesaver. * **What to look for:** Brands that use whole grains, nuts, and dates as sweeteners rather than high-fructose corn syrup or artificial sweeteners. --- ### 🧳 Pro-Tips for Smart Packing * **The Zip-Lock Rule:** Divide your snacks into single-serving zip-lock pouches. It prevents you from mindlessly polishing off an entire family pack while looking out the window. * **Keep Thirst in Mind:** Heavily salted snacks will make you excessively thirsty. Balance them out to avoid constant, frantic searches for clean highway restrooms. * **Hydration Partner:** Pack a few sachets of ORS, coconut water powder, or buttermilk (*chaas*) tetra packs to keep your hydration game strong alongside your snacks.
